Today’s the day for a new BlackBerry 8830 from Verizon Wireless which is set to be released today, with a price of $199 which is a good one but only valid if you sign a new 2 year agreement of course.
The BlackBerry 8830 smartphone has some amazing features; you can travel the world with full mobile voice and data coverage thanks to the BlackBerry 8830 being the first CDMA BlackBerry smartphone capable of roaming globally on GSM/GPRS networks.
The BlackBerry 8830 Features Include:
- Rating for hearing aids (PDF): M4, T4
- Full QWERTY keyboard
- 64 MB of memory and expandable memory via microSD card²
- Wireless Internet
- MMS and SMS
- Wireless Calendar 2
- Phone and Organizer
- Wireless Email
- Corporate Data Access 2
- Media Player
- GPS-enabled for Location-based Services 1
- BlackBerry Maps
- Easy email set-up directly from your BlackBerry® 8830 World Edition smartphone via the set-up wizard
- High resolution, light sensing screen that adjusts lighting levels automatically for ideal indoor and outdoor viewing
- Compatibility with popular Personal Information Management (PIM) software
- Integrated attachment viewing
- Stereo headset capable
- Bluetooth® capability for hands-free dialogue via headsets and car kits
- High capacity battery
- Speakerphone and Voice Activated Dialing
- Dedicated Send, End and Mute keys, a trackball navigation system, plus user definable convenience keys
- The tethered modem capability lets you use the smartphone as a wireless modem for your laptop or PC¹
